Richard Allen Stroup

October 12, 1948 — October 3, 2016

"Making a memory with you is my favorite thing to do."

Richard Stroup, 67, of Medford, Ore. passed away October 3, 2016 at Asante Rogue Regional Medical Center. Richard was born October 12, 1948 in Oakland, Calif. to Walter and Opal Stroup. He lived most of his life in the Rogue Valley.

Richard and Francis have shared their lives for over 34 years, marrying March 3, 1992 in Reno, Nev. Richard was a Jack-of-all-trades; cook, care provider, mill worker, certified meat cutter, and he volunteered daily for many years supporting the Safe Place. He always put others before himself and was the world's greatest grandpa who took care of all his grandchildren.

He had a college education and his hobbies included motorcycles, camping, kite flying, collecting dolphin memorabilia, attending family sporting events, riding the miniature trains, and he was the family safety coordinator. Richard served honorably in the U.S. Navy.

He is survived by his wife, Frances; his mother, Opal Stroup; his brother, John Stroup; son, Chris Livingston; daughter, Tina (Bob) Lines; grandchildren, Steven Livingston-Lines, Jonathon and Nate Lines, Riley Livingston, and Zachery (Autumn) Snyder; nieces, Patty Carrillo, Shelley Chadwell, and Andrea Levingston-Armsted; and numerous adopted extended family members. His father and his cats preceded him.

Our G'PA was a treasure to all of us, including many of our friends; he gained this name because he was always present and ALWAYS put others before himself. Our greatest wish for him would have been that he understood his value and the impact he had on the lives of everyone he touched.

A funeral service will be held at 2:00 p.m. Friday, October 7, 2016 at Hillcrest Memorial Park and Mortuary in the chapel with a private family graveside service to follow. Arrangements by Hillcrest Memorial Park and Mortuary, Medford, Ore. 541-773-6162.
